    The acute effects of intermittent treadmill running on hunger and plasma acylated ghrelin concentration in individuals with obesity

    , Article Tehran University Medical Journal ; Volume 69, Issue 2 , 2011 , Pages 125-135 ; 16831764 (ISSN) Gholipour, M ; Kordi, M ; Taghikhani, M ; Ravasi, A ; Gaeini, A ; Tabrizi, A ; Sharif University of Technology
    Abstract
    Background: Body weight is regulated by both food intake and energy expenditure. Ghrelin, a hormone produced by the stomach and pancreas, enhances appetite. This study was undertaken to determine the effects of intermittent treadmill running on acylated ghrelin and appetite in individuals with obesity. Methods: Nine inactive male students, with a mean age of 20.56±0.48 yrs, a body mass index of 32.68±0.84 kg/m2 and a maximum oxygen uptake of 34.21±1.48 ml/kg/min, participated in the study in two trials (control and exercise) in a counterbalanced, randomized design.
